TogglePrayer for Forgiveness of Venial Sins
Heavenly Father,
I come before You with a humble heart, seeking Your mercy and grace. I acknowledge my shortcomings and the venial sins that have clouded my spirit and distanced me from Your divine presence. I recognize that even the smallest transgressions can weigh heavily upon my soul, and I ask for Your forgiveness for the times I have strayed from Your path, even in the slightest ways.Lord, I confess the moments of impatience and irritation that have led me to speak unkind words or harbor uncharitable thoughts. I ask for Your forgiveness for the times I have neglected to show love and compassion to those around me, allowing my selfishness to overshadow my duty to serve others. Cleanse my heart of these small failings, and help me to see the beauty in every person I encounter.
I seek Your pardon for the fleeting moments of anger, the envy that has crept into my heart, and the judgments I have cast upon others without understanding their struggles. Forgive me for the times I have been careless with my words, allowing gossip or negativity to escape my lips. Help me to be mindful of the power of my speech and to use it to uplift and encourage rather than to tear down.
Lord, I ask for Your grace to recognize these venial sins in my life and to turn away from them. Strengthen my resolve to seek holiness in all that I do, even in the small choices I make each day. May I strive to live in accordance with Your will, embracing the virtues of patience, kindness, and humility.
As I seek Your forgiveness, I also ask for the strength to forgive myself. Help me to let go of the burdens of guilt and shame that weigh me down, knowing that Your love and mercy are far greater than my failings. Teach me to extend the same grace to others that I seek from You, fostering a spirit of reconciliation and understanding in my relationships.
Lord, I pray for the guidance of the Holy Spirit to illuminate my path and to lead me away from temptation. May I be vigilant in my thoughts and actions, recognizing the subtle ways in which sin can creep into my life. Help me to cultivate a heart that is always seeking You, so that I may grow in holiness and draw closer to You each day.
I thank You, Father, for Your infinite mercy and for the gift of forgiveness. I trust in Your promise that when we turn to You with sincere hearts, You are always ready to embrace us with open arms. May Your love transform me and guide me in my journey of faith, as I strive to live a life that is pleasing to You.
In Jesus’ name, I pray. Amen.
Understanding Venial Sins
Venial sins are considered minor offenses in the realm of morality and spirituality. Unlike mortal sins, which sever our relationship with God, venial sins are seen as imperfections that can be forgiven through sincere repentance and the grace of God.
- Definition: Venial sins are less serious violations of God’s law that do not result in a complete separation from divine grace.
- Examples: Common venial sins include impatience, unkind thoughts, and minor acts of dishonesty.
- Impact: While they may seem insignificant, venial sins can accumulate and create barriers to spiritual growth.
